xfs: remove xfs_btnum_t
authorChristoph Hellwig <hch@lst.de>
Thu, 22 Feb 2024 20:40:51 +0000 (12:40 -0800)
committerDarrick J. Wong <djwong@kernel.org>
Thu, 22 Feb 2024 20:40:51 +0000 (12:40 -0800)
The last checks for bc_btnum can be replaced with helpers that check
the btree ops.  This allows adding new btrees to XFS without having
to update a global enum.
